Manchester is 3-0 against Canton South since April of 2023, and they'll have a chance to extend that success on Wednesday. The Manchester Panthers will be playing at home against the Canton South Wildcats at 5:00 p.m. Manchester will be looking to keep their seven-game home win streak alive.
On Monday, Manchester beat Canton South 6-2.
Rachel Baker was a major factor while hitting and pitching. She looked comfortable on the mound, striking out 18 batters over seven innings while giving up just two earned runs off two hits. Baker has been nothing but reliable: she hasn't pitched less than five innings in five consecutive pitching appearances. Baker was also big at the plate, going 3-for-3 with a double and an RBI.
In other batting news, Cayleigh Bowe was incredible, scoring a run and stealing two bases while going 2-for-2. Another player making a difference was Amanda Adkins, who went 2-for-3 with two doubles and an RBI.
Manchester has been performing incredibly well recently as they've won ten of their last 11 matches, which provided a nice bump to their 15-4 record this season. As for Canton South, their defeat ended a ten-game streak of wins at home dating back to last season and dropped them to 7-4.
